The crow and the stork
In the beginning the crow and the stork were good friends. Often, they would look
for food together. They would fly to a lake with clear waters or over the hills. They would
rest in the dense jungle.
At the time, the stork had feathers which were not white, but rather dark and
unattractive. The crow on the other hand, had shiny white feathers.
One day, the stork asked the crow the secret of its shiny white feathers. “we’ve been
friends for a long time. It’s not fair that you should tell me the secret”, said the stork. “Can
my feathers become white like yours?”
“I can tell you the secret. But you must promise not to reveal it to anyone,” said the
crow. The stork jumped at the offer. The crow then revealed the secret of its beauty. “After
you have finished using it, you must return it to me,” it insisted.
The stork agreed. It carefully mixed the colour given by the crow and applied it to its
feathers. In the wink of an eye, its feathers became shining white.
The stork could hardly believe its eyes. It had become the most beautiful bird in the
world. Then a selfish thought crossed its mind. All storks should be the most beautiful and
whitest birds in the world. The stork forgot its promise to the crow which had revealed its
secret out of the kindness of its heart.
When it was time to return the colour, the stork pretended to have forgotten about
it. “You must return the colour to me”, insisted the crow. The stork returned to its nest. It
mixed the colour until it got an ugly black shade. Then it went in search of the crow.
“Where is the colour?” asked the crow. Immediately, the stork took out the colour it
had brought along and splashed it on the crow’s body. The crow’s body feathers which had
been white changed into an ugly dark colour.
“Why did you do that?” asked the crow angrily. “I want to be the most beautiful bird
in the world. I do not want to compete with any other bird, including you,” said the stork
haughtily.
This angered the crow. It went after the stork which flew away, trying to escape.
From then on, the crow feathers have remained black. The crow was no longer attractive.
The feathers of the stork, however, were white and shiny.
The crow and the stork became bitter enemies. They could no longer meet without a
fight breaking out between them.
